Challenges and research directions in agent-oriented software engineering

F Zambonelli, A Omicini - Autonomous agents and multi-agent systems, 2004 - Springer
Agent-based computing is a promising approach for developing applications in complex
domains. However, despite the great deal of research in the area, a number of challenges …

A review on computer-aided design and manufacturing processes in design and architecture

MD Shivegowda, P Boonyasopon… - … Methods in Engineering, 2022 - Springer
In recent years, computer-based graphic knowledge has evolved and become the most
common trend. The computer-aided design would be used by the designers to generate …

Quantum software engineering: Landscapes and horizons

J Zhao - arXiv preprint arXiv:2007.07047, 2020 - arxiv.org
Quantum software plays a critical role in exploiting the full potential of quantum computing
systems. As a result, it has been drawing increasing attention recently. This paper defines …

[PDF][PDF] ABC: 基于体系结构, 面向构件的软件开发方法

梅宏, 陈锋, 冯耀东, 杨杰 - 2003 - jos.org.cn
基于构件的软件复用和开发被认为是提高软件开发效率和质量的有效途径,
并在分布式系统中得到了广泛的应用. 但是, 目前的软件构件技术主要还是着眼于构件实现模型 …

[图书][B] Architectural styles and the design of network-based software architectures

RT Fielding - 2000 - search.proquest.com
Abstract The World Wide Web has succeeded in large part because its software architecture
has been designed to meet the needs of an Internet-scale distributed hypermedia system …

[PDF][PDF] Ingeniería del software

RS Pressman, JM Troya - 1988 - academia.edu
∎ Comprenderá las razones de los métodos de desarrollo ágil de software, el manifiesto
ágil, así como las diferencias entre el desarrollo ágil y el dirigido por un plan;∎ Conocerá …

[图书][B] Software architecture: perspectives on an emerging discipline

M Shaw, D Garlan - 1996 - dl.acm.org
Software architecture | Guide books skip to main content ACM Digital Library home ACM home
Google, Inc. (search) Advanced Search Browse About Sign in Register Advanced Search …

A classification and comparison framework for software architecture description languages

N Medvidovic, RN Taylor - IEEE Transactions on software …, 2000 - ieeexplore.ieee.org
Software architectures shift the focus of developers from lines-of-code to coarser-grained
architectural elements and their overall interconnection structure. Architecture description …

[图书][B] Software engineering: principles and practice

H Van Vliet, H Van Vliet, JC Van Vliet - 2008 - gnindia.dronacharya.info
Software engineering concerns methods and techniques to develop large software systems.
The engineering metaphor is used to emphasize a systematic approach to develop systems …

Developing multiagent systems: The Gaia methodology

F Zambonelli, NR Jennings, M Wooldridge - ACM Transactions on …, 2003 - dl.acm.org
Systems composed of interacting autonomous agents offer a promising software
engineering approach for developing applications in complex domains. However, this …